Finland has a population density of 48 people per square mile, compared to the average of 144 people in other countries. Finland has 648,293 sq ft of land per person and ranks 175th out of 197 countries (most to least densely populated).

Finland has 0.07% of the world's population and 0.2% of the total land area of all countries.

This chart shows how population density in Finland has changed over time. From 2006 to 2026, population density increased by 7%. Finland ranked 163rd by population density 20 years ago and ranks 175th today.

This chart shows the share of urban population in Finland from 1960 to 2024: 55.6% lived in urban areas in 1960, 67.1% in 2000, and 74.3% in 2024.
